Selection and Maintenance Guidance

The following recommendations aim to assist in the informed selection and proper upkeep of a sleep surface constructed with memory foam and designated as a king size, having a 12-inch profile.

Tip 1: Assess Density and ILD. Foam density, measured in pounds per cubic foot, indicates durability. Indentation Load Deflection (ILD) quantifies firmness. Higher density generally correlates with increased lifespan. A balance between density and ILD should align with individual comfort preferences and body weight.

Tip 2: Consider Layer Construction. The internal architecture of the mattress impacts support and airflow. A multi-layered design, incorporating a high-density support core and varying foam densities, often provides optimal pressure relief and spinal alignment. Evaluate the arrangement and specifications of each layer.

Tip 3: Evaluate Temperature Regulation. Memory foam can retain heat. Look for mattresses incorporating cooling technologies such as gel infusions, open-cell foam structures, or breathable fabrics. These features mitigate heat buildup and enhance sleep comfort.

Tip 4: Inspect the Cover Material. The mattress cover serves as a protective barrier and affects surface feel. Opt for breathable, hypoallergenic materials such as cotton or bamboo. Ensure the cover is removable and washable for ease of maintenance.

Tip 5: Utilize a Proper Bed Frame. A sturdy bed frame provides essential support for the mattress, preventing sagging and extending its lifespan. Select a frame specifically designed to accommodate the weight and dimensions of a king-size mattress.

Tip 6: Rotate Regularly. Rotate the mattress every three to six months to promote even wear and prevent localized compression. This practice helps maintain consistent comfort and support across the entire surface.

Tip 7: Employ a Mattress Protector. A waterproof mattress protector shields the foam from spills, stains, and dust mites, preserving its integrity and hygiene. Select a protector that is breathable and does not compromise the comfort or airflow of the mattress.

Implementing these strategies will contribute to maximizing the value and longevity of the investment, ensuring a consistently comfortable and supportive sleep environment.

2. Foam Density

2. Foam Density, Inch

Foam density is a critical determinant of performance and longevity in a 12-inch memory foam mattress king. This attribute, measured in pounds per cubic foot (lbs/ft), directly influences the mattress’s support characteristics, durability, and resistance to compression over time. Higher density foams generally exhibit superior resilience and a reduced propensity for sagging or developing body impressions, making it a primary consideration for consumers seeking a long-term investment.

7. Certifications

7. Certifications, Inch

The presence of certifications on a 12 inch memory foam mattress king serves as an indicator of adherence to specific standards related to material composition, manufacturing processes, and environmental impact. These certifications, often issued by independent third-party organizations, provide consumers with a degree of assurance regarding the product’s safety and quality. CertiPUR-US certification, for example, verifies that the memory foam has been tested to be free from harmful chemicals, such as ozone depleters, certain flame retardants, mercury, lead, and heavy metals. The practical significance lies in the potential mitigation of health risks associated with off-gassing or exposure to volatile organic compounds (VOCs) commonly found in some foam products. Choosing a certified mattress can minimize exposure to these potentially harmful substances, especially relevant for individuals with sensitivities or allergies.

Beyond chemical safety, certifications can also address other aspects of mattress production. Some certifications may focus on durability and performance, ensuring that the 12 inch memory foam mattress king meets specific benchmarks for comfort and support. Others may assess the environmental sustainability of the manufacturing process, verifying responsible use of resources and waste reduction. Consider, for instance, the Global Organic Textile Standard (GOTS) certification, which may apply to the mattress cover and indicates that the textiles used are organic and processed according to environmentally and socially responsible criteria. The proliferation of certifications reflects a growing consumer demand for transparency and accountability within the bedding industry, prompting manufacturers to seek verification of their product claims.

Frequently Asked Questions

The subsequent section addresses common inquiries pertaining to the composition, performance, and suitability of a 12 inch memory foam mattress in the king size format. These responses aim to provide clarity and inform prospective purchasers.

Question 1: What is the typical lifespan of a 12 inch memory foam mattress king?

The anticipated lifespan typically ranges from 7 to 10 years, contingent upon factors such as foam density, usage patterns, and maintenance practices. Higher density foams and diligent care can extend the mattress’s serviceable life.

Question 2: Does a 12 inch memory foam mattress king require a specific type of bed frame?

A supportive bed frame is essential. Slatted frames with narrow spacing or solid platforms are recommended to prevent sagging and ensure proper weight distribution. Box springs are generally not necessary, and in some cases, may detract from the intended support characteristics.

Question 3: How does the 12-inch profile influence temperature regulation?

The 12-inch thickness can exacerbate heat retention. Mattresses incorporating cooling technologies such as gel infusions, open-cell foam, or breathable covers are advised to mitigate thermal discomfort.

Question 4: What is the ideal firmness level for a 12 inch memory foam mattress king?

The optimal firmness is subjective and dependent upon individual sleeping preferences and body weight. Side sleepers often benefit from a medium-plush firmness, while back and stomach sleepers may prefer a firmer support level.

Question 5: How does a 12 inch memory foam mattress king perform in terms of motion isolation?

Memory foam excels at motion isolation. This characteristic is particularly beneficial in a king-size mattress, minimizing disturbance from a sleeping partner’s movements.

Question 6: What is the significance of CertiPUR-US certification in a 12 inch memory foam mattress king?

CertiPUR-US certification verifies that the foam has been independently tested to be free from harmful chemicals, ensuring lower VOC emissions and a reduced risk of exposure to potentially hazardous substances.
